Artificial intelligence-assisted electrocardiography (AI-ECG) can detect myocardial fibrosis (MF) after myocardial infarction (MI). A novel AI-MI-12ECG method, trained with biosimulation, accurately identifies MF location and size, aligning with cardiac magnetic resonance imaging (CMR).
